Unit-Consistent (UC) Adjoint for GSD and Backprop in Deep Learning Applications
Deep neural networks constructed from linear maps and positively homogeneous nonlinearities (e.g., ReLU) possess a fundamental gauge symmetry: the network function is invariant to node-wise diagonal rescalings. However, standard gradient descent is not equivariant to this symmetry, causing optimization trajectories to depend heavily on arbitrary parameterizations. Prior work has proposed rescaling-invariant optimization schemes for positively homogeneous networks (e.g., path-based or path-space updates).
